Rationale

Film Studies is studied here at Sir Thomas Fremantle School at GCSE. We follow the Eduqas/WJEC exam board specification.

The sequencing of our GCSE course enables students to ‘read’ and analyse film texts from many genres, backgrounds and time periods. These include exploring the developments of film in the US, and the analysis of three global films.

This course specifically allows students to develop their resilience through critical thinking, exercise their empathy through understanding different genres and the audience impact as well as the following key skills:

  • Creative Thinking

  • Film Analysis

  • Textual Analysis

  • Communication

  • Research skills

  • Literacy

  • Technical competencies
